Plain and simple, our mission is nature conservation in Muskoka.

We envision a healthy, resilient Muskoka that conserves natural spaces for our own and future generations.

To achieve our mission, Muskoka Conservancy is a registered charity and a Canadian corporation that operates as a land trust. That means we acquire ownership of properties and legally registered agreements with private property owners to protect land for nature conservation.

Household Hazardous Waste Day is Tuesday, June 14th!

Drop off your hazardous waste free of charge at Veolia Environmental Services, 141 Prosperity Way near Chatham!  

 Things like paints, oils, lubricants, batteries, fluorescent bulbs, needles, propane tanks, etc.

 Tips for reducing household hazardous waste...
 Purchase longer-lasting goods.
 Buy small amounts so it's easier to use up.
 Donate or share the extras with others.
